III. Essential Duties & Responsibilities
Functional Responsibilities:
• SME on problem identification, diagnosis, and resolution of problems
• Develop best practices for processes and standards that will better the system
• Perform vulnerability assessments using standardized tools (Nessus, DISA STIGs) and configuration updates as required to comply with security requirements. 
• Track and fulfill liens associated with A&A activities as documented in the Plan of Actions and Milestones. 
• Perform hardening of ops systems, COTS and open-source product
• Validate best practices in Penetration testing, Configuration analysis, and Security
• Prepare comprehensive security assessment testing documentation to validate applied security controls in support of Assessment and Authorization (A&A) testing. Generating/maintaining security accreditation artifacts associated with RMF process to include, but not limited to Security Requirements Traceability Matrix, Security Plans, Certification Test Plans, Continuous Monitoring Plans)
• Perform timely updates in accreditation DB
• Provide technical guidance focused on information security architecture. 
 

IV. Key Skills, Education & Experience
◦ Education: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Information Assurance, Information Security System Engineering, or related discipline. Without a degree then total of Twelve (12) years of Cybersecurity Engineer experience may be substituted for a bachelor's degree.
◦ Required Experience and Skills:
◦ Minimum of eight (8) years’ relevant experience as a Cybersecurity Engineer in programs and contracts of similar scope, type, and complexity is required; ideally three (3+) years of direct experience in the same level/grade for like role.
◦ Techno functional knowledge of/experience in:
▪ Execution of the Assessment & Authorization (A&A process) in accordance with government requirements (e.g. ICD-503)
▪ Information systems security and continuous monitoring practices and how to assess their effectiveness per NIST SP 800-53 and NIST SP 800-53A. 
▪ DCID 6/3, ICD 503, CNSSI 1253, NIST SP 800-53, NIST SP 800-53A, NIST SP 800-37, and security controls assessment criteria/procedures 
▪ Integrity, availability, authentication, and non-repudiation concepts
▪ IT security principles and methods (e.g., firewalls, demilitarized zones, encryption)
▪ Network access, identity, and access management (e.g., public key infrastructure [PKI])
▪ Security system design tools, methods, and techniques
▪ Relevant laws, policies, procedures, or governance as they relate to work that may impact critical infrastructure.
